    Update:
    Had the kit now about 10.5 months. No mechanical issues except the bad 02 sensors that needed replaced anyway. I re-engineered my air intake. I added a direct intake from the out side through the hood. Changed the filter from open filter to a enclosed moisture shield type that has a front feed intake hose that pulls fresh air directly from the outside. This lowered my intake temp down to about 115° on 98° days so that's pretty good over all on hit sumer days in the morning when it's cooler it runs about 88° and has added alot more power as well.     Hi Frank,
    Everything has been pretty smooth up to the last couple days I had a 02 sensor go out which I'm not surprised its an original one from when the Jeep was new gonna be fun getting this thing out. My gas mileage is around 11mpg the last month. I was running 11-13 prior to the supercharger install. Now that the 02 sensor is on the fritz my milage could have been skewed prior to any way so I'm going to replace all 3 this weekend and see how the mpg do afterwards. The biggest issue I have is that when you have a manual transmission and you pull through the gears and the supercharger comes online and boost up it really sounds just freaking amazing especially if you have a decent aftermarket exhaust. It is a struggle to keep the boost gauge in vacuum. I know the novelty is still there now, but the Jeep is really alot more enjoyable to drive now. there is no lag in power, I don't hate driving on the highway anymore for lack of high end pull. I am just really happy with my purchase. My kit with install was around $3867.00 that includes a $200.00 extended warranty on the supercharger.
